As nouns, salad burnet is a hyponym of salad green; that is, salad burnet is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than salad green:
  • salad green: greens suitable for eating uncooked as in salads
  • salad burnet: leaves sometimes used for salad
Other hyponyms of salad green include lettuce, celtuce, chicory, curly endive, chicory escarole, endive, escarole, cress.
